Caterpillar Financial Services Corporation is seeking a qualified Customs Operation and Trade Compliance professional to manage import/export activities, ensure on-time delivery, and maintain compliance across global shipments.
The role requires a Bachelor’s degree in Foreign Trade, advanced English, and at least five years in import/export compliance. This 100% on-site position is based in Nuevo Laredo or Monterrey with travel up to 30%.
